Abstract : The existence of home industry especially shoemaker (as the owner) need attention to continuing their business. There is a trend of declining interest in becoming a shoemaker. This study aims to analyze the factors influencing the rate of income of shoemaker in the district of Medan Denai. The type of this study is analytic survey. As 46 location of shoemaker in District of Medan Denai are obtained as sample and sampling was done through the stratified sampling techniques. The methods of collecting data through interviews by questionnaries data analys used multiple regression test with SPSS Version 17. Regression test shows that the cost of raw materials and labor costs have a strong influence significantly (p < 0.01) on the rate of income. The influence of raw material costs significantly to rate of income shoemaker showed that the high cost of raw materials can not make the rate of income shoemaker increased. The reduction of raw material cost can be done if the shoemaker buy raw materials in greater amounts and if the excess raw material can make stock, so that the rate of income can be increased. But this can not be done because of limited capital owned shoemaker. Similarly, labor cost significantly influence to the rate of income of shoemaker, this suggests that labor costs can not be minimized to increase revenue of shoemaker. Therefore shoemaker should increase production in order to increase the rate of income. This study can be concluded that the shoemaker require funding assistance to develop a business without reducing cost of labor in an effort to increase the production of shoes and ultimately increase revenue.
